API / Nodejs Back-end Developer

3 weeks ago


Old Toronto, Canada Nexus Systems Group Inc. Full time
Role: API / Nodejs Back-end Developer
Hiring Manager: Senior Development Manager
Location Address: Hybrid - Toronto
Contract Duration: 05/01/2024 to 10/31/2024
Possibility of extension & conversion to FTE
Number of Positions: 1
Schedule Hours: 9am-5pm Monday-Friday; standard 37.5 hrs/week
Reason: Additional Workload

Story Behind the Need
Business group: Canadian Digital Banking Engineering – Applications - part of Scotia digital Engineering – supporting digital banking applications
Project: Cross Border Project – help to move funds across international borders – new feature within the mobile banking app - API/node.js role will be helping to write and build end-points to connect Android and iOS app to the back-end microservices

Candidate Value Proposition:
The successful candidate will have the opportunity to work with a high performing team, working with Node, JavaScript and Typescript programming languages; ability to take ownership of the project and work independently to suggest enhancements, provide inputs, shape the project - as it is more of an individual role.

Typical Day in Role:
• Back-end Developer - Tech Stack: Node, JavaScript and Typescript
• Work with product owners and business system analysts to refine ticket requirements in JIRA and Confluence, review pull requests, and implement documented designs.
• Collaborate closely with a team of backend API developers, Android & iOS app developers, business system analysts, and architects to work on both new features and incremental improvements to the bank’s flagship mobile app and provide your technical expertise towards success of the development team.
• Adheres to and demonstrates good coding conventions and best practices, and helps to continuously bring new & exciting ideas for enhancing the application architecture & performance.
• Stays on top of peer reviews, actively contributing suggestions and catching potential issues.

Candidate Requirements/Must Have Skills:
1) 10+ years of experience as a developer working on back-end technologies
2) 5+ years of NodeJS and microservices development including experience with deploying them in cloud
3) 5+ years’ experience designing & defining REST API using OpenAPI specification
4) 3+ years’ experience with at least one NodeJS framework: preferably ExpressJS, and JavaScript toolsets (ES6+, Yarn, Lerna, Linters & Loggers) (please list which)
5) 2+ years’ experience with containerization technologies -Docker & Kubernetes

Nice-To-Have Skills:
1) Experience with Google cloud platform (GCP)
2) Experience with DevOps and CI/CD tools
3) Experience with working on a large-scale product as part of a large and complex enterprise, with both new technologies and building on top of legacy systems

Soft Skills Required:
• Good communication skills
• Takes initiative, is a go getter type
• Available to communicate on internal communication channel (Slack) – need to be readily available to respond to those queries

Education:
A Bachelor’s degree in Computer Science or relevant education/experience.

Best VS. Average Candidate:
Ideal candidate has demonstrated working on back-end deployment cloud projects single-handedly; strong with NodeJS, microservices, APIs

Candidate Review & Selection
2 rounds – MS Teams Video Interviews
1st with HM – 30 minutes - behavioral
2nd panel with team (senior devs, tech leads etc.)– 1 hour – 30 minutes technical questions – 30 minutes live coding exercises, likely 2 coding challenges
*NOTE Need to have preferred IDE installed and able to share screen with good connection interviews

Hiring Manager’s availability to interview: ASAP #J-18808-Ljbffr

  • Old Toronto, Ontario, Canada Nexus Systems Group Inc. Full time

    Role: API / Nodejs Back-end DeveloperHiring Manager: Senior Development ManagerLocation Address: Hybrid - TorontoContract Duration: 05/01/2024 to 10/31/2024Possibility of extension & conversion to FTENumber of Positions: 1Schedule Hours: 9am-5pm Monday-Friday; standard 37.5 hrs/weekReason: Additional WorkloadStory Behind the NeedBusiness group: Canadian...

  • Back End Developer

    2 days ago


    Old Toronto, Canada Finance Professionals Inc. Full time

    Typical Day in Role:• Performs technical analysis, design, build and deployment of highly complex / scalable API Platform.• Establish and manage CI/CD pipelines for Apigee Proxy deployments and testing.• Develop, support, and troubleshoot proxy flows, templates, and security features.• Facilitate automations in migrating Apigee Edge deployments to...

  • Back End Developer

    4 days ago


    Toronto, Canada Finance Professionals Inc. Full time

    Typical Day in Role:• Performs technical analysis, design, build and deployment of highly complex / scalable API Platform.• Establish and manage CI/CD pipelines for Apigee Proxy deployments and testing.• Develop, support, and troubleshoot proxy flows, templates, and security features.• Facilitate automations in migrating Apigee Edge deployments to...

  • Back End Developer

    3 days ago


    Toronto, Canada Finance Professionals Inc. Full time

    Typical Day in Role: • Performs technical analysis, design, build and deployment of highly complex / scalable API Platform. • Establish and manage CI/CD pipelines for Apigee Proxy deployments and testing. • Develop, support, and troubleshoot proxy flows, templates, and security features. • Facilitate automations in migrating Apigee Edge deployments...

  • Back End Developer

    2 days ago


    Toronto, Canada Finance Professionals Inc. Full time

    Typical Day in Role:• Performs technical analysis, design, build and deployment of highly complex / scalable API Platform.• Establish and manage CI/CD pipelines for Apigee Proxy deployments and testing.• Develop, support, and troubleshoot proxy flows, templates, and security features.• Facilitate automations in migrating Apigee Edge deployments to...


  • Toronto, Canada The Canadian Press Full time

    We are looking for an experienced back-end developer. The core responsibilities of the position will center on design, development, implementation, and roll-out of our back-end code for all critical business applications. This position is hybrid, involving a combination of remote and on-site work. Responsibilities: - Work across our back-end technology...

  • NodeJs developer

    4 weeks ago


    Old Toronto, Canada Epsilon Solutions Ltd. Full time

    Job Title: NodeJs DeveloperLocation: Toronto, ONJob DescriptionNode js & Javascript development experience.Knowledge of front-end technologies such as HTML5 and CSS3.Developing and maintaining all server-side network components.Extensive knowledge of JavaScript, web stacks, libraries, and frameworks.Superb interpersonal, communication, and collaboration...

  • NodeJs developer

    1 month ago


    Old Toronto, Canada Epsilon Solutions Ltd. Full time

    Job Title: NodeJs DeveloperLocation: Toronto, ONJob DescriptionNode js & Javascript development experience.Knowledge of front-end technologies such as HTML5 and CSS3.Developing and maintaining all server-side network components.Extensive knowledge of JavaScript, web stacks, libraries, and frameworks.Superb interpersonal, communication, and collaboration...

  • NodeJs developer

    4 weeks ago


    Old Toronto, Canada Epsilon Solutions Ltd. Full time

    Job Title: NodeJs DeveloperLocation: Toronto, ONJob DescriptionNode js & Javascript development experience.Knowledge of front-end technologies such as HTML5 and CSS3.Developing and maintaining all server-side network components.Extensive knowledge of JavaScript, web stacks, libraries, and frameworks.Superb interpersonal, communication, and collaboration...

  • NodeJs developer

    3 weeks ago


    Old Toronto, Canada Epsilon Solutions Ltd. Full time

    Job Title: NodeJs DeveloperLocation: Toronto, ONJob DescriptionNode js & Javascript development experience.Knowledge of front-end technologies such as HTML5 and CSS3.Developing and maintaining all server-side network components.Extensive knowledge of JavaScript, web stacks, libraries, and frameworks.Superb interpersonal, communication, and collaboration...

  • NodeJs developer

    1 week ago


    Old Toronto, Ontario, Canada Epsilon Solutions Ltd. Full time

    Job Title: NodeJs DeveloperLocation: Toronto, ONJob DescriptionNode js & Javascript development experience.Knowledge of front-end technologies such as HTML5 and CSS3.Developing and maintaining all server-side network components.Extensive knowledge of JavaScript, web stacks, libraries, and frameworks.Superb interpersonal, communication, and collaboration...

  • NodeJs developer

    3 weeks ago


    Old Toronto, Canada Epsilon Solutions Ltd. Full time

    Job Title: NodeJs DeveloperLocation: Toronto, ONJob DescriptionNode js & Javascript development experience.Knowledge of front-end technologies such as HTML5 and CSS3.Developing and maintaining all server-side network components.Extensive knowledge of JavaScript, web stacks, libraries, and frameworks.Superb interpersonal, communication, and collaboration...


  • Old Toronto, Canada Zortechsolutions Full time

    Join to apply for the NodeJS Developer with AWS-Canada role at Zortech SolutionsJoin to apply for the NodeJS Developer with AWS-Canada role at Zortech SolutionsSave this job with your existing LinkedIn profile, or create a new one. Save this job with your existing LinkedIn profile, or create a new one. Your job seeking activity is only visible to you. ...


  • Old Toronto, Canada Zortechsolutions Full time

    Join to apply for the NodeJS Developer with AWS-Canada role at Zortech SolutionsJoin to apply for the NodeJS Developer with AWS-Canada role at Zortech SolutionsSave this job with your existing LinkedIn profile, or create a new one. Save this job with your existing LinkedIn profile, or create a new one. Your job seeking activity is only visible to you. ...


  • Old Toronto, Canada Myskysys Full time

    Role: Senior Full Stack Developer (Java, NodeJS, TypeScript) Position Type: Full Time Contract 40hrs/week Contract Duration: 12 months ongoing Work Hours: EST hours Work Schedule: 8 hours/day (Mon-Fri) Location: Toronto, ON (hybrid with 2 days on site)Must Have Skills Aiming for a true Full stack developer (not just front or back end) Experience in...


  • Old Toronto, Canada Myskysys Full time

    Role: Senior Full Stack Developer (Java, NodeJS, TypeScript) Position Type: Full Time Contract 40hrs/week Contract Duration: 12 months ongoing Work Hours: EST hours Work Schedule: 8 hours/day (Mon-Fri) Location: Toronto, ON (hybrid with 2 days on site)Must Have Skills Aiming for a true Full stack developer (not just front or back end) Experience in...


  • Old Toronto, Canada Myskysys Full time

    Role: Senior Full Stack Developer (Java, NodeJS, TypeScript) Position Type: Full Time Contract 40hrs/week Contract Duration: 12 months ongoing Work Hours: EST hours Work Schedule: 8 hours/day (Mon-Fri) Location: Toronto, ON (hybrid with 2 days on site)Must Have Skills Aiming for a true Full stack developer (not just front or back end) Experience in...


  • Old Toronto, Canada Myskysys Full time

    Role: Senior Full Stack Developer (Java, NodeJS, TypeScript) Position Type: Full Time Contract 40hrs/week Contract Duration: 12 months ongoing Work Hours: EST hours Work Schedule: 8 hours/day (Mon-Fri) Location: Toronto, ON (hybrid with 2 days on site)Must Have Skills Aiming for a true Full stack developer (not just front or back end) Experience in...


  • Old Toronto, Canada Myskysys Full time

    Role: Senior Full Stack Developer (Java, NodeJS, TypeScript) Position Type: Full Time Contract 40hrs/week Contract Duration: 12 months ongoing Work Hours: EST hours Work Schedule: 8 hours/day (Mon-Fri) Location: Toronto, ON (hybrid with 2 days on site)Must Have Skills Aiming for a true Full stack developer (not just front or back end) Experience in...


  • Toronto, Ontario, Canada The Canadian Press Full time

    We are looking for an experienced back-end developer. The core responsibilities of the position will center on design, development, implementation, and roll-out of our back-end code for all critical business applications. This position is hybrid, involving a combination of remote and on-site work.Responsibilities: Work across our backend technology stack...